Structural editing is the first step in the editing process and addresses big picture concerns such as theme, organisation, plot, pace, characterisation, dialogue and style. This stage of editing suggests ways to improve and develop your manuscript as a whole.
Copy or line edits (corrections to grammar, punctuation and spelling) aren’t provided due to the changes and rewriting that stem from a structural edit.
Though, if there are major issues at a copyediting level, I’ll help you understand them so you can work on them and save on future editing time.
Copyediting is the second phase in the editing process and focuses on fine-tuning. I’ll correct language usage, grammar, spelling and punctuation to make sure your manuscript is free of errors. Style is also addressed to ensure clarity and consistency from start to finish.
Proofreading is the final stage of editing and takes place once your manuscript has been converted into a design file, reflecting the final product to be published. I’ll check that no issues were missed during copyediting and also examine the design and style at a micro level, ensuring no inconsistencies or issues were introduced when the file was typeset. Errors are marked up for the typesetter, author and editor to correct.
